Getting Sales Tax on Shopify Shipments
Selling goods online through Shopify presents a unique set of challenges, and one of the most common is understanding how to sales tax. Shopify typically handles much of the nuances for you, but there are still some things every seller needs to understand.
First and chiefly, you need to register a sales tax permit in any state where you conduct business. Then, Shopify will automatically calculate the sales tax based on the customer's shipping address and include it to the order total.
It's important to remain up-to-date with changing tax laws and regulations, as they can differ frequently. You should also periodically review your sales tax settings in Shopify to make sure they are precise.

Grasping Sales Tax Calculations in Shopify
When it comes to running a successful online store on Shopify, accurately calculating and collecting sales tax is vital. It's not just about staying compliant; it also ensures you're properly managing your finances. Luckily, Shopify provides a robust suite of tools to streamline this process. First, you need to set up your tax settings by specifying your business location and the applicable tax rates for your target market. Shopify will then automatically determine sales tax based on the customer's billing address.
Additionally, you can create different tax groups for various items, allowing you to apply targeted tax rates. Shopify also enables integrations with third-party tax platforms for even more detailed calculations and reporting.
